The IT Auditor is responsible for ensuring regulatory compliance, identifying system risks and evaluating application controls.

Conduct IT risk assessments to identify and evaluate IT systems risks.
Develop the annual risk-based IT audit plan aligned with IT risk assessment and risk priorities for review and approval by the Chief Internal Auditor.
Plan, execute, and report on IT audits in accordance with the approved annual IT audit plan.
Review system changes, upgrades and software implementations to ensure they are properly authorized, tested, documented and implemented.
Evaluate the design and operating effectiveness of application controls within accounting systems (e.g., Sage 300/ACCPAC), including user access, authorization controls, input, processing and output controls, to ensure the accuracy, completeness and integrity of financial data.
Evaluate the adequacy and effectiveness of IT governance and security frameworks, policies, and procedures to ensure compliance with organizational, legal and regulatory requirements.
Monitor and evaluate the implementation of agreed audit recommendations arising from IT audit findings.
